#19d68f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#19d68f is composed of 9.8% red, 83.9%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.2%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 157.5 degrees, a saturation of 79.1% and a lightness of 46.9%. #19d68f color hex could be obtained by blending #32ffff with #00ad1f.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

Shades and Tints of #19d68f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000302 is the darkest color, while #f1f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#19d68f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#757a78 is the less saturated color, while #07e894 is the most saturated one.
